admin 管理员组

文章数量: 1087135


2024年4月26日发(作者:arrow python)

thinkphp中switch语句

在ThinkPHP中,可以使用switch语句来根据不同的条

件执行不同的代码块。switch语句的语法与PHP中的标准

switch语句相同。

下面是一个简单的示例,演示如何在ThinkPHP中使用

switch语句:

php复制代码:

// 获取变量$number的值

$number = 3;

// 使用switch语句根据$number的值执行不同的代码

switch ($number) {

case 1:

echo "Number is 1";

break;

case 2:

echo "Number is 2";

break;

case 3:

echo "Number is 3";

break;

default:

echo "Number is not 1, 2 or 3";

}

?>

在上面的示例中,我们首先获取变量$number的值,然

后使用switch语句根据该值执行不同的代码块。在case子

句中,我们指定要匹配的值,并使用echo语句输出相应的

结果。在每个case子句的末尾,我们使用break语句来终止

执行,确保只执行一个匹配的代码块。如果没有匹配的case

子句,则执行default子句中的代码块。

请注意,在使用switch语句时,确保每个case子句后

面都有一个明确的退出语句(如break),以避免意外的行为。


本文标签: 语句 使用 执行 代码 匹配